Mission Impossible
Released |
1996 |
Rating (UK) |
PG |
Source of story |
The TV series scripted by Bruce Geller. |
Writer/s Script |
David Koepp, Robert Towne |
Writer/s Story |
David Koepp, Steven Zaillian |
Director |
Brian De Palma |
Starring |
Tom Cruise, Jon Voight, Emmanuelle Beart, Henry Czerny, Jean Reno, Ving Rhames, Kristen Scott Thomas, Vanessa Redgrave |
Elevator Pitch |
Ethan Hunt is the sole survivor of a failed mission in Prague and must go on the run because he is thought to be a mole. He engages in a complex series of operations, involving his handlers, the CIA secure facilities and a dealer in international secrets, in order to expose the real traitor. |
Content |
Some impressive set pieces including the well known and often copied hanging from a wire scenario. And also a spectacular helicopter chase into the channel tunnel. Elsewhere a bit of Prague and some London street scenes. No nudity, sex or any other fun. |
A View |
The film turns the whole Mission Impossible idea on its head and so was not liked by the fans of the TV series, but the theme is still great. I first saw it on a bus in Mexico and it might have made more sense in Spanish. It is 21 this year, and we have come to expect just a little more from action films, so if you have a choice watch one of the later offerings. |
